I. Material Selection: Define reliability from the source
The lifespan and safety of valves largely depend on the correct selection of materials and quality control. Viti adheres to three strict standards in material selection:
1. Strict supplier access
Viti only selects high-quality raw materials from well-known domestic and foreign steel enterprises. Each batch requires the provision of a material quality guarantee certificate and undergoes re-inspection upon entry to the factory.
2. Precise material selection based on working conditions
The requirements for materials vary greatly under different working conditions. The Viti technical team precisely matches the most suitable material based on the medium's temperature, pressure, corrosiveness, and particle content.
| Working condition type | Recommended material | Advantage description |
|---|---|---|
| High-temperature and high-pressure steam | F91 / F92 / titanium alloy | Resistant to high-temperature creep and steam oxidation |
| Strong acid and alkali corrosive media | Hastelloy/Monel/duplex stainless steel/fluorine-lined | Outstanding chemical corrosion resistance |
| High-wear media containing particles | Zirconia/silicon carbide ceramics | The hardness exceeds HRC80 and it has extremely strong resistance to erosion |
| Low-temperature working condition | Austenitic stainless steel/low-temperature steel (LCB/LCC) | Resistant to low-temperature brittle fracture |
3. The entire process is traceable
Each main pressure-bearing component of Viti valve is marked with a unique furnace number. From the raw materials entering the warehouse to the finished products leaving the factory, the entire process is traceable, ensuring that any problem in any link can be precisely located and quickly closed.

Ii. Sealing Process: From "Zero Leakage" to "Zero Escape"
Sealing is the core function of valves and also the performance indicator that customers pay the most attention to. Viti has developed a multi-level and differentiated technical route in sealing processes.
For high-temperature, high-pressure, granular media and other applications where soft seals are not allowed, Viti adopts a hard alloy surfacing welding process:
Process features: Superhard materials such as cobalt-based alloy (stellite) and tungsten carbide are surfacing on the sealing surface between the valve seat and the valve core
Performance advantages: Scratch-resistant, erosion-resistant, heat-resistant, with hardness up to HRC55-62
Sealing grade: Up to API 598, ISO 5208 A grade (zero visible leakage)
Representative products: Triple eccentric metal hard seal butterfly valve, high-temperature and high-pressure stop valve
For application scenarios with medium temperature and medium pressure and non-granular media, Vitel offers a combined design of a metal main seal and a soft secondary seal
Working principle: When there is a trace leakage at the metal sealing surface, the medium is effectively intercepted by the soft sealing ring
Performance advantages: The static pressure life test can reach 10,000 opening and closing cycles without leakage, and it has a high cost performance
Applicable scenarios: Conventional industrial pipelines such as gas, oil products, and water treatment
For valves transporting toxic, flammable and explosive media, Viti fully implements the ISO 15848 low emission certification requirements:
Valve stem seal: Low-leakage packing groups combined with live load bolts are continuously tightened to eliminate leakage channels caused by packing relaxation
Valve body sealing: Utilizing wound gaskets or lens gaskets + precisely machined sealing surfaces to ensure zero leakage at static sealing points
Certification level: Up to AH grade (helium leakage rate ≤10⁻⁶ mg/(s·m))
For extreme working conditions where high wear and strong corrosion coexist, Viti ceramic valves adopt a hard sealing structure of "all-ceramic ball core + all-ceramic valve seat"
Process features: Both the ball core and the valve seat are made of high-performance structural ceramics (zirconia/silicon carbide), which are precisely ground and matched
Performance advantages: It combines the ultra-high hardness and chemical inertness of ceramics, and its service life is several to dozens of times that of metal valves
In working conditions with solid particles, high flow rates and high erosion, ordinary valves often experience leakage, jamming or even failure within a few months or even weeks. Viti significantly enhances the wear resistance and durability of valves through the following technical approaches.
Under high-pressure differential conditions, high-speed fluid scouring and flash vapor erosion are the number one killers of valve failure. The labyrinth sleeve structure independently developed by Viti
Working principle: The single high-pressure drop is decomposed into dozens of stepwise pressure drops, enabling the fluid to flow smoothly in the labyrinth flow channel
Anti-cavitation effect: Eliminate or greatly reduce flash evaporation and cavitation phenomena, protecting the valve core and valve seat from impact damage
Service life: Compared with ordinary single-stage pressure reducing valves, the service life is extended by 3 to 5 times
For high-wear working conditions such as coal chemical industry, slurry, and silicon chemical industry, the flow-through components of Viti ceramic valves are comprehensively made of structural ceramics.
The inner wall of the valve body, the ball core, the valve seat, and even the end face of the connecting flange are all lined with ceramics
Hardness advantage: The hardness of ceramics (HRC85+) far exceeds that of common metals (HRC30-40) and even hard alloys (HRC55-62).
Corrosion resistance advantage: Chemically inert, resistant to almost all acids, alkalis and organic solvents
Vitet's flash Angle valves and wear-resistant and corrosion-resistant ball valves are made with globally unique special base materials and processing techniques:
Performance verification: After 2880 hours of dilute sulfuric acid extreme test, it successfully broke the foreign technological monopoly
Application fields: It is suitable for complex working conditions where there is both strong corrosion and solid particle erosion, such as titanium dioxide production and hydrometallurgy
Valve leakage is classified into internal leakage (through the sealing surface) and external leakage (through the connection points such as packing and gaskets). Viti has established systematic control systems in both aspects.
| Causes of internal leakage | Vittey solution |
|---|---|
| Wear of the sealing surface | Hard alloy surfacing/ceramic hard seal |
| Corrosion of the sealing surface | Hastelloy/duplex stainless steel/ceramic |
| Cavitation damage | Labyrinth sleeve multi-stage voltage reduction structure |
| Impurities stuck | Self-cleaning design (such as the shearing function of V-type ball valves) |
| External leakage point | Vittey solution |
|---|---|
| Valve stem packing | The low-leakage packing group and live load bolts are continuously tightened |
| Valve body and valve cover | Precision machined sealing surface + winding gasket/lens gasket + controllable bolt torque |
| Actuator connection | Integrated bracket design + double sealing rings |
| Middle flange | Fully welded through structure (optional |
Before each Viti valve leaves the factory, it must go through the following inspection procedures:
Shell strength test: 1.5 times the nominal pressure, maintaining the pressure for sufficient time
High-pressure sealing test: 1.1 times the nominal pressure to test the performance of the main seal
Low-pressure gas sealing test: 0.6MPa compressed air, to test the sealing performance under low pressure
Low emission detection (as required) : Helium mass spectrometry leak detection, with a leakage rate in compliance with ISO 15848 requirements
